For anyone in North America, I highly recommend checking the vehicle’s Vehicle Information Number (VIN) in the US and Canada to see if it was stolen in either country.

The motorcycle’s VIN is always stamped on the frame at the corner of the handle (between the front fork).

To get your motorcycle title, simply visit your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) in the United States or Department of Motor Vehicles (MOT) in Canada.

Brand rescue is very difficult, but not impossible. Having a salvage license does not mean that you cannot legally ride a bicycle again or that it is legally prohibited from using the road in any other way.

Due to the lightness of many bicycles compared to cars, salvage types may not necessarily be all that expensive to repair. For example, take a bicycle submerged in water. Replacing the entire fuel system is a day’s work; cleaning the electrical system and replacing it with a wiring pack does the same thing. Almost any DIYer can do both of these tasks without difficulty. Meanwhile, the same jobs on a passenger car require a full shop and special work, so there are times when a salvage title is a death sentence.
